The Importance of Rapid Response
Time is of the essence when dealing with water damage. A quick response can significantly reduce the long-term effects. Standing water can lead to mold growth within 24-48 hours. This poses serious health risks to occupants. Prompt water mitigation prevents secondary damage, such as warping and structural weakening. It also helps to salvage belongings and minimize replacement costs. The faster the water is extracted and the area dried, the less extensive the damage will be.
The Water Mitigation Process in Fort Smith
Assessment and Inspection
The first step involves a thorough assessment of the affected area. Trained professionals inspect the property to identify the source and extent of the water damage. They use specialized equipment to detect hidden moisture. This assessment helps determine the appropriate course of action. Documentation of the damage is crucial for insurance purposes. A detailed plan is then developed for the mitigation process.
Water Extraction
Powerful pumps and vacuums are used to remove standing water. This is a critical step in preventing further damage. Extraction removes the bulk of the water quickly. It helps to prevent mold growth and structural issues. The type of equipment used depends on the amount of water present. Professionals ensure all affected areas are thoroughly dried.
Drying and Dehumidification
After water extraction, the focus shifts to drying and dehumidification. Industrial-grade dehumidifiers and air movers are used to remove remaining moisture. This process helps to prevent mold growth and warping. Monitoring equipment tracks the drying progress. The drying process can take several days depending on the extent of the damage. Proper drying is crucial for a successful restoration.
Cleaning and Sanitization
Affected areas are thoroughly cleaned and sanitized. Antimicrobial agents are used to eliminate bacteria and mold. This helps to prevent health risks and unpleasant odors. Cleaning and sanitizing is essential for restoring a healthy environment. Special attention is given to porous materials that can harbor contaminants. This step ensures a safe and clean space for occupants.

Certifications and Insurance
Verify that the company is certified by the Institute of Inspection, Cleaning and Restoration Certification (IICRC). This ensures they adhere to industry standards. Confirm they have appropriate insurance coverage. This protects you from liability in case of accidents or further damage. A reputable company will readily provide proof of certifications and insurance upon request. These credentials demonstrate professionalism and reliability.

Preventing Water Damage in Fort Smith
Regular Plumbing Inspections
Regular plumbing inspections can identify potential problems before they escalate. This proactive approach can prevent costly water damage. Inspections should be conducted by qualified plumbers. They can detect leaks and other issues that may go unnoticed. Regular maintenance can save you money and headaches in the long run.
Proper Drainage
Ensure proper drainage around your property to prevent water accumulation. Gutters and downspouts should be cleaned regularly. This prevents water from overflowing and seeping into the foundation. Grading the landscape away from the building directs water flow away from the structure. Proper drainage is essential for protecting your property from water damage.
